JPMorgan says crypto market structure bill could be approved by mid-year and serve as positive catalyst in second half

Even as crypto sentiment remains weak, JPMorgan analysts see the possible mid-year approval of U.S. market structure legislation as a positive catalyst.

AI comment — why bullish

The potential passage of a comprehensive crypto market structure bill by mid-year represents a pivotal moment for the digital asset class. Such legislation would provide much-needed regulatory clarity, a key prerequisite for broader institutional adoption and a significant de-risking event for the industry. This development aligns with the macro theme of financial system modernization and the integration of digital assets into traditional frameworks. A clear legal and operational rulebook could significantly improve market sentiment, shifting the narrative from regulatory ambiguity to established legitimacy. Consequently, investor confidence would likely strengthen, potentially increasing risk appetite and attracting more conservative capital off the sidelines. This regulatory milestone could serve as a powerful catalyst, fundamentally altering the market's risk profile and paving the way for more sustained, long-term growth in the latter half of the year.
